What does "transcendental" mean?

  1. adj Relating to ideas or knowledge that go beyond ordinary experience, especially in philosophy.
    "Kant's transcendental philosophy explores how the mind shapes experience."
  2. adj (mathematics) Describing a number that is not the root of any polynomial with rational coefficients, such as pi.
    "Pi and e are both transcendental numbers."
